Quinta do Bill has carved out a distinctive space within the Portuguese music landscape by merging folk traditions with contemporary storytelling. Their sound not only resonates with nostalgic echoes of rural life but also serves as a unifying thread that connects audiences across generations, fostering a sense of community through shared experience and memory. Their innovative approach lies in seamlessly weaving traditional melodies and rhythms into modern arrangements, creating an inviting atmosphere that encourages listeners to engage both intellectually and emotionally. This blend of the old and new invites a dialogue about cultural heritage while making it accessible to today’s audience, inviting participation during live performances where communal singing often breaks out. The band frequently explores themes of love, nature, and the passage of time, crafting narratives that feel both intimate and universal. Their lyrical voice balances sincerity and warmth, often employing vivid imagery to evoke strong emotions without losing touch with everyday realities. Through storytelling that emphasizes connection and reflection, they create a space for listeners to find resonance in their own lives.
